Forum Moderators: phranque
I first came across this as a Wordpress plugin (which does not work with WP2 so I no longer use it). There are some other implementations and it should be possible to get it to work anywhere.
Of course it is unfriendly to those who have javascript turned off, but while I used it (only on my blog though) comment spam went down from dozens a day to zero.
I think the majority of people have their Javascript running anyway, so it's hardly ever a problem.